Day 1 morning · Lakefront and the Wānaka Tree
Walk from town along the lake towards the Wānaka Tree, allowing 60–90 minutes for the shoreline and photographs. Stay on the public shore and do not climb or touch the tree. The lake level and light may differ from the image you have in mind; enjoy the wider landscape as well.
Day 1 afternoon · Town and a chosen walk
Have lunch in Wānaka, then choose a short open local walk suited to the weather. A viewpoint outing such as Mount Iron needs its own current access check and walking allowance. Keep the afternoon flexible if you arrived after a long road journey.
Day 2 · Cardrona in season
For a snow trip, devote the day to a booked Cardrona lesson or ski session, with transport and rentals arranged in advance. The Journal’s older ski-field spelling is an original location label; use the current resort name and booking site for practical arrangements.
Day 2 alternative · A slower lake day
Outside the operating snow season, choose a lake activity or another modest shoreline walk, followed by a village meal. Save a strenuous mountain hike for a dedicated day with proper conditions, preparation and seasonal access checks.
